&lt;div id=&quot;recipe&quot;&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;/www.epicurious.com/recipes/food/views/240131&quot; &gt;White Chocolate Lime Cheesecake Bars&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;i&gt;&lt;i&gt;From &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.bonappetit.com&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Bon Appetit&lt;/a&gt; magazine&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Ingredients&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;7 ounces high-quality white chocolate (such as Lindt), chopped, plus white chocolate curls (optional garnish)&lt;br /&gt;
27 chocolate sandwich cookies (about 11 ounces)&lt;br /&gt;
2-4 tablespoons melted butter&lt;br /&gt;
1/2 cup chilled whipping cream&lt;br /&gt;
1 8-ounce package cream cheese, room temperature&lt;br /&gt;
3 tablespoons sugar&lt;br /&gt;
3 tablespoons fresh lime juice&lt;br /&gt;
1 tablespoon finely grated lime peel&lt;br /&gt;
Lime slices or lime twists (for garnish)&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Directions&lt;/b&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Line 8x8x2-inch square baking pan with foil, extending over all sides.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Stir chopped white chocolate in small metal bowl set over saucepan of barely simmering water until melted and smooth. Remove bowl from over water.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Finely grind cookies in processor. Add 2 tablespoons melted white chocolate and 2 tablespoons melted butter blend until mixture clumps together, adding more melted butter as necessary to create a crust that will hold together.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Firmly press mixture onto bottom of prepared pan. Chill while making filling.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Beat whipping cream in medium bowl until peaks form. Beat cream cheese, sugar, lime juice, and lime peel in large bowl until smooth.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Beat in remaining melted white chocolate. Fold in whipped cream in 2 additions; spread over prepared crust.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Chill until filling is slightly firm, at least 2 hours.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Using foil as aid, lift cheesecake out of pan. Cut into 9 bars. Garnish with chocolate curls, if desired, and lime slices or twists.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Serves 9.

&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.kraftfoods.com/main.aspx?s=recipe&amp;amp;m=recipe/knet_recipe_display&amp;amp;Rpage=2&amp;amp;u1=keyword&amp;amp;u2=blueberry&amp;amp;u3=**33*159&amp;amp;wf=9&amp;amp;recipe_id=75194&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;&lt;b&gt;Blueberry Cheesecake Bars&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;i&gt;From &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.kraftfoods.com&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Kraft Foods&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;6  tablespoons  butter, melted&lt;br /&gt;
2 cups graham cracker crumbs&lt;br /&gt;
2 pkg. (8 oz. each) cream cheese, softened&lt;br /&gt;
3/4 cup sugar&lt;br /&gt;
2 eggs&lt;br /&gt;
1 tsp. vanilla&lt;br /&gt;
1 jar (10 oz.) blueberry jam or preserves&lt;br /&gt;
1 cup blueberries&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Preheat oven to 350°F.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Mix butter and graham crumbs in 13x9-inch baking pan. Press firmly onto bottom of pan. Refrigerate until ready to use.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Beat cream cheese in large bowl with electric mixer on medium until creamy. Add sugar, eggs and vanilla; beat until well blended. Set aside.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Stir jam in jar until softened; spread evenly onto crust. Sprinkle with blueberries; top evenly with the cream cheese mixture.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Bake 30 min. or until slightly puffed. Cool completely in pan.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Cut into 24 bars to serve. Store any leftover bars in tightly covered container in refrigerator up to 3 days.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Makes  24 bars.&lt;/p&gt;

 <description>&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.yumsugar.com/2581904&quot;&gt;&lt;img  width=160 height=102  src=&#039;http://media.onsugar.com/files/upl1/1/17470/50_2008/405a9a03530ef1f4_mealworms.large.jpg&#039;&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;p&gt;A couple of weekends ago, I attended a deep-fry party at my favorite bar in San Francisco, &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.yelp.com/biz/15-romolo-san-francisco&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;15 Romolo&lt;/a&gt;. The fiesta was celebrating the inauguration of their new deep fryer and everyone was asked to bring an ingredient to fry. There was a delicious assortment of crispy goodness including Snickers, game hens, cheesecake, bacon (my contribution!), arancini, and crab cakes.&lt;span class=&quot;inline left&quot;&gt;&lt;/span&gt;There was also a selection of more outlandish items like fried durian, oranges, squab, and mealworms. Typically used for fishing bait, mealworms are the larvae of a beetle. They are perfectly OK to consume, so being an adventurous eater, I popped a few in my mouth. They tasted earthy, with a chewy texture similar to calamari. If you had been attending the party, do you think you could have stomached them?&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div id=&quot;recipe&quot;&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.foodandwine.com/recipes/lemon-ripple-cheesecake-bars&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Lemon Ripple Cheesecake Bars&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;i&gt;&lt;i&gt;From &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.foodandwine.com&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Food &amp;amp; Wine&lt;/a&gt; magazine&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Ingredients&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Crust&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
1 cup all-purpose flour&lt;br /&gt;
1/4 cup sugar&lt;br /&gt;
1 teaspoon finely grated lemon zest&lt;br /&gt;
1/8 teaspoon salt&lt;br /&gt;
1 stick (4 ounces) unsalted butter, cut into 1/2-inch pieces and chilled&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;b&gt;Filling&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
1 tablespoon plus 2 teaspoons cornstarch&lt;br /&gt;
1/2 cup cold water&lt;br /&gt;
2 large egg yolks&lt;br /&gt;
1 3/4 cups sugar&lt;br /&gt;
1/4 cup fresh lemon juice&lt;br /&gt;
1 teaspoon finely grated lemon zest&lt;br /&gt;
1 1/4 pounds cream cheese, softened&lt;br /&gt;
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our&lt;br /&gt;
3 large eggs, at room temperature&lt;br /&gt;
1/4 cup sour cream&lt;br /&gt;
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Directions&lt;/b&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Make the crust&lt;/b&gt;: preheat the oven to 325°F and position a rack in the center. Butter a 9-inch-square nonstick baking pan.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;In a food processor, pulse the flour with the sugar, lemon zest, and salt. Add the butter and pulse until a soft, crumbly dough forms.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Press the dough evenly over the bottom and a scant 1/2 inch up the side of the pan. Bake the crust for 20 minutes, or until golden and firm.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Meanwhile make the filling&lt;/b&gt;: in a small bowl, dissolve the cornstarch in the water.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;In a medium sauce pan, whisk the egg yolks with 3/4 cup of the sugar and the lemon juice. Whisk in the cornstarch mixture and cook over moderate heat, whisking gently, until the sugar is dissolved and the lemon mixture is hot, about 4 minutes. Boil over moderately high heat for 1 minute, whisking constantly, until the mixture is thick and glossy. Strain the lemon mixture into a heatproof bowl. Stir in the lemon zest and let cool.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;In a large bowl, using an electric mixer, beat the cream cheese with the remaining 1 cup of sugar until smooth.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Beat in the flour until blended. Add the eggs, 1 at a time, beating well between additions. Add the sour cream and the vanilla and beat until the batter is smooth. Pour the cream cheese batter over the crust and smooth the surface with a spatula.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Dollop the lemon mixture on the cheesecake batter and carefully swirl it into the batter; take care not to cut into the crust. Use the back of a table knife to gently swirl together the lemon mixture and the cheesecake batter. Take care not to swirl too much each mixture should remain distinct so you have a lovely white and yellow pattern on top. &l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Bake the cheesecake for about 40 minutes, or until golden around the edge and just set. Run the tip of a knife around the edge to loosen the cheesecake from the side of the pan.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Let cool on a wire rack for 1 hour, then refrigerate the cheesecake until thoroughly chilled. Cut into 16 bars and serve.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Makes 16 large bars. &lt;/div&gt;

&lt;div id=&quot;recipe&quot;&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.marthastewart.com/portal/site/mslo/menuitem.fc77a0dbc44dd1611e3bf410b5900aa0/?vgnextoid=e2e2759a3ac0f010VgnVCM1000003d370a0aRCRD&amp;amp;vgnextfmt=default&amp;amp;rsc=header_1&amp;amp;autonomy_kw=german+chocolate+cake&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Inside-Out German Chocolate Cake&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;i&gt;From &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.marthastewart.com&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Martha Stewart&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br /&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Ingredients&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;10 tablespoons (1 1/4 sticks) unsalted butter, plus more for pans&lt;br /&gt;
7 ounces bittersweet chocolate&lt;br /&gt;
1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our&lt;br /&gt;
1/4 teaspoon table salt&lt;br /&gt;
1 cup sugar&lt;br /&gt;
2 large eggs&lt;br /&gt;
2 teaspoons pure vanilla extract&lt;br /&gt;
coconut-pecan filling, recipe below&lt;br /&gt;
chocolate ganache, recipe below
&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;Directions&lt;/b&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Preheat oven to 350&amp;deg;F. Butter two 9-inch springform pans. Line the bottoms with parchment paper, and butter the paper; set aside.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Place chocolate and butter in a heatproof bowl, and set over a pan of barely simmering water. Stir occasionally until melted; set aside.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Sift together flour and salt; set aside.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Place sugar and eggs in the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, and beat until fluffy and well combined, 3 to 5 minutes.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Add vanilla and chocolate mixture, and stir to combine. Add dry ingredients, and stir to combine.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Divide batter between the two pans using an offset spatula to distribute batter evenly, and smooth the layers. Bake until the center is set, about 20 minutes. Transfer pans to a wire rack to cool completely before unmolding.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Place one layer on a 9-inch cardboard cake round. Spread filling over the layer, and invert the second layer onto the top, leaving the smooth side up. Press down gently on top layer to evenly distribute filling to edges. Using a metal spatula, smooth filling flush with sides of cake. Refrigerate until ready to glaze.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Carefully transfer torte off cardboard round onto a wire rack set over a baking pan. Pour enough ganache glaze over cake to fully coat, shaking pan gently to help spread ganache if necessary. Let sit for 15 to 20 minutes. The ganache in the pan may be melted and strained through a fine sieve and added back to glaze. Pour remaining glaze over torte, allowing excess to drip off sides. If top is not smooth, gently shake pan or run an offset spatula quickly over surface. Allow to set at least 30 minutes before serving. Carefully slide the cake off of the wire rack and onto serving platter.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Makes 1 cake.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.marthastewart.com/coconut-pecan-filling?lnc=5a79cf380e1dd010VgnVCM1000005b09a00aRCRD&amp;amp;rsc=recipecontent_food&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Coconut-Pecan Filling&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;1 fourteen-ounce sweetened condensed milk&lt;br /&gt;
10 tablespoons (1 1/4 stick) unsalted butter&lt;br /&gt;
1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ract&lt;br /&gt;
4 large egg yolks&lt;br /&gt;
2 cups shredded sweetened coconut&lt;br /&gt;
1 1/2 cups finely chopped pecans&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Place milk, butter, and vanilla in a medium saucepan, and cook over medium-low heat, stirring occasionally, until melted and combined.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Whisk egg yolks in a medium bowl, and, whisking constantly, add some of the hot milk mixture to the egg yolks until combined. Whisk the mixture back into the saucepan, and cook, stirring constantly with a wooden spoon, until the mixture thickens slightly, about 5 minutes.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Remove from heat, and stir in coconut and pecans. Cool completely, and refrigerate in an airtight container until ready to use, up to 2 days.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Makes about 2 cups.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.marthastewart.com/best-chocolate-ganache?lnc=5a79cf380e1dd010VgnVCM1000005b09a00aRCRD&amp;amp;rsc=recipecontent_food&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Chocolate Ganache&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;1 pound bittersweet or semisweet chocolate&lt;br /&gt;
2 1/2 cups heavy cream&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Chop chocolate finely using a serrated knife; place in a large heat-proof bowl.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Bring cream to a boil over medium-high heat; pour directly over chopped chocolate. Allow to sit 10 minutes.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Use a rubber spatula to gently stir chocolate and cream until well combined and smooth. Let sit at room temperature until cooled and just thickened, stirring occasionally, about 30 minutes, but up to an hour depending on the temperature of the room.&lt;/li&gt;

&lt;b&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;http://www.marthastewart.com/page.jhtml?type=content&amp;amp;id=recipe3520106&amp;amp;search=true&amp;amp;resultNo=11&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ot;&gt;Lemon Cheesecake Squares&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;i&gt;From &lt;a&gt;Martha Stewart&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;b&gt;For the crust&lt;/b&gt;:&lt;br /&gt;
8 graham crackers (each 2 1/2 by 5 inches)&lt;br /&gt;
2 tablespoons sugar&lt;br /&gt;
3 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;b&gt;For the filling&lt;/b&gt;:&lt;br /&gt;
2 bars (8 ounces each) cream cheese, room temperature&lt;br /&gt;
3/4 cup sugar&lt;br /&gt;
2 large eggs&lt;br /&gt;
finely grated zest and juice of 1 lemon (2 to 3 teaspoons zest and about 3 tablespoons juice)&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Make the crust&lt;/b&gt;: Preheat oven to 325°.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Line bottom and sides of an 8-inch square baking pan with aluminum foil, leaving an overhang on all sides. Crimp overhang under rim of pan.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;In a food processor, blend graham crackers with sugar until finely ground; add butter and pulse until moistened.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Transfer crumb mixture to prepared pan, and pat in gently (wipe processor bowl clean, and reserve for making filling). Bake until beginning to brown, 10 to 12 minutes. While crust is baking, make filling.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Make the filling&lt;/b&gt;: Place cream cheese in food processor; blend until smooth. Add sugar, eggs, lemon zest, and lemon juice; blend until smooth.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Pour mixture onto hot crust in pan; smooth top. Return to oven, and bake until set (filling should jiggle only slightly when pan is gently shaken), 30 to 35 minutes.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Cool completely in pan. Cover very loosely with plastic wrap; chill until firm, at least 2 hours (and up to 2 days).&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Use foil overhang to lift cheesecake out of pan. With metal spatula, lift cheesecake from foil; cut into 16 squares.&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;Makes 16&lt;/p&gt;
